5.6 The Normal Distribution
The normal distribution is presented in Figure 5.4. When distributions are normal they have a bell shaped
curve that allows complete description of the portfolio by examining the mean and standard deviation.

5.9 Long Term Investments
When estimating long-term risk premiums, return distributions can be asymmetric with a significant
Figures 5.10 through 5.12 present analysis of simulated returns using the bootstrapping method. Figure
5.10 shows that returns on both large and small stocks depart from the assumption of normal
distributions. Figures 5.11 and 5.12 show that over the long haul, stocks are indeed more risky and that
terminal values can be less than risk-free securities.
